Last month, over the festive period from Christmas Eve until New Year’s Day, we made sure that we had a team member available for over 167 hours, and in that period, we were called out 13 times.

 

FL 1In addition to this we assisted the ambulance service by providing a vehicle and crew on the evening of “Mad Friday”- the last Friday before Christmas - which is recognised as being one of the busiest nights of the year for the ambulance service, especially in town and city centres.

 

We were sent to Southampton and during the course of our nine and a half hour shift we were sent to 7 calls, including a road traffic incident, and a number of medical related calls. And of course, Bransgore was not left uncovered as Denis from Ringwood provided support cover locally.

 

 

We look back on 2019, proud in the knowledge that we provided 5000 hours cover being on call and attended 462 emergency calls in Bransgore and the surrounding areas – almost double the number from the previous year. Over 3200 of these hours were completed using our ever trusty Land Rover Freelander (the Best4x4xfar) and our Vauxhall Corsa response car with the remainder being covered by colleagues using their own private cars.

 

We still need committed and caring individuals to speak with us about becoming a local community first responder in Bransgore and this part of the New Forest. You must be over 18, of good character (a DBS check is done), have use of your own car and be willing to provide a very minimum of 20 hours every month being available on-call if required. All training and uniform is provided We would love to have an informal chat with those interested to explain more. If interested, please do give us a call on 0844 500 9699. Please note you must live in Hampshire as Dorset is covered by a different ambulance service.
